Bei der Formulierung von flüssigen Handelsformen der Farbstoffe und optischen Aufheller ist eine möglichst hohe Konzentration und somit ein geringer Wassergehalt von Vor teil, was ebenfalls eine hohe Wasserlöslichkeit voraussetzt.Water-soluble dyes and optical brighteners are mostly used from aqueous solution. This color fabrics and optical brighteners are on the market both in solid form (as granules or in powder form) as well as in offered in liquid form (as solutions or suspensions). When they are used, if necessary under Mitver Various aids, dissolved in water or diluted with water. In this operation and in the subsequent application (dyeing, printing, etc.) is one highest possible water solubility of the dyes or opti brighteners an advantage. For dissolving or diluting Dyes with low water solubility are natural Larger amounts of water are required, and this can easily Problems due to the formation of precipitates or clumps to step. When formulating liquid commercial forms of Dyes and optical brighteners are as high as possible Concentration and thus a low water content from before part, which also requires a high water solubility.

R represents a linear or branched, saturated or unsaturated alkyl radical having 5 to 24 carbon atoms,
A and B, which are the same or different, each for groups of the formula -COOH, -SO 3 H, -OSO 3 H, -PO 3 H 2 or -OPO 3 H 2 or their salts or for hydroxyl groups or for mono- or Dialkylamino groups each having 1 to 3 carbon atoms in the alkyl groups and
x and y, which are the same or different, each represent a number from 1 to 4;
Mixtures of such surfactants in which R in the individual surfactants has different meanings and originate from natural fats or oils or can be produced synthetically are also known.

Sofern sie amphoteren Charakter ha ben, sind sie mit den meisten übrigen Komponenten, insbe sondere mit anderen Tensiden, Polymeren, Komplexbildnern usw., gut verträglich.The surfactants of the formula I are each found according to the meaning of R, A, B, x and y both those with pronounced emulsifying effect as well as those with good Network effect. Surfactants of the formula I can already be found on ver in various areas, such as in shampoos, as metal degreaser, in industrial and household cleaners, for cars care products etc. They are usually skin-friendly and non-toxic, which is why they are often found in cosmetic products ten can be used. If they have an amphoteric character ben, they are with most of the other components, esp especially with other surfactants, polymers, complexing agents etc., well tolerated.

Eine klassische Kombination ist diejenige von Ten siden der Formel I mit nichtionogenen Tensiden, wodurch die technologischen Eigenschaften der letzteren verbessert wer den und der Trübungspunkt, das heißt, die Wasserlöslich keit der letzteren erhöht wird.The surfactants of formula I are known in the Formulations are rarely used as the main surfactants turns; mostly they are combined with other surfactants, to their solubility in the formulations concerned increase, that is, their hydrotropic effect is exerted useful. A classic combination is that of Ten siden of formula I with nonionic surfactants, whereby the technological properties of the latter who improved the and the cloud point, that is, the water soluble the latter is increased.

Harnstoff, Glykole, Polyvinylpyrrolidon usw.) ausnahmslos die Aufnahme von Farb stoffen und optischen Aufhellern durch die Substrate.A particular advantage of the surfactants of formula I. is that it is the water solubility of dyes and optical brighteners are able to increase significantly, but without to deteriorate their application properties. In particular, the inclusion of dyes and optical Brightener through the substrates in question (textile fibers, paper, leather etc.) not or not significantly impaired. In contrast, the worsen up Solubilizers used (e.g. urea, glycols, Polyvinylpyrrolidone, etc.) without exception the inclusion of color substances and optical brighteners through the substrates.
Die Tenside der Formel I können den Farbstoffen bzw. optischen Aufhellern zusammen mit den üblichen Addi tiven und den zur Gewährleistung einer konstanten Qualität verwendeten Stellmitteln, wie anorganische Salzen, Lignin sulfonaten und Naphthalinsulfonaten, zugemischt werden.The surfactants of formula I can the dyes or optical brighteners together with the usual Addi tives and to ensure constant quality used adjusting agents, such as inorganic salts, lignin sulfonates and naphthalene sulfonates can be added.
